Raúl Asencio to face Benfica despite tibia fissure, says he will not stop

Raúl Asencio has been playing with a tibia fissure for a few weeks and will feature against Benfica in the Champions League. He completed 90 minutes in the 2-0 win over Villarreal and has rejected stopping despite the risk of aggravating the injury.
Marca’s specialist Dr Pedro Luis Ripoll says it may be an early-stage issue but continuing to play is not advisable, warning the fissure could enlarge, increasing the risk of a fracture and potentially leading to six months out.
Real Madrid have endured defensive absences, with Antonio Rudiger back in training on Monday, Éder Militão still recovering and David Alaba not yet at 100 percent. Asked if he might be rested, Asencio responded that he would not stop.
The 22-year-old has not yet debuted for Spain but continues to dream of a 2026 World Cup call-up.
Benfica host Real Madrid at 20:00 on Wednesday, 28 January, on the eighth and final matchday of the Champions League group stage at the Luz, against Álvaro Arbeloa’s side.
